Lebrón-Wiggins-Pran Cultural Center
The Lebrón-Wiggins-Pran Cultural Center, located at 893 West Street in Amherst, Massachusetts, is a university institution dedicated to supporting and promoting the success of students of color and international students at Hampshire College. The center offers a variety of programs and resources to help students navigate through issues related to race, culture, and under-representation, with the ultimate goal of effecting social change on campus. Additionally, the center provides support for the larger campus community to engage in these important issues. The Cultural Center is part of the department of Community Advocacy in the division of Student Affairs, and works closely with Campus Safety, Wellbeing, and other campus resources to ensure the holistic support of all community members. Whether you are looking for support, resources, or a space for multicultural community building, the Lebrón-Wiggins-Pran Cultural Center is here to help.
